diff options
author | Michael Meissner <meissner@linux.ibm.com> | 2019-12-17 22:11:55 +0000 |
---|---|---|
committer | Michael Meissner <meissner@gcc.gnu.org> | 2019-12-17 22:11:55 +0000 |
commit | a50e038893fe801178f71f09bda01910df50394e (patch) | |
tree | 0a42defa3f1b4592e11aca12a83382b94fcf54a9 /gcc/ada/gcc-interface/decl.c | |
parent | 4f05d85a22351720d860afb788cc5cdaffca92ca (diff) | |
download | gcc-a50e038893fe801178f71f09bda01910df50394e.zip gcc-a50e038893fe801178f71f09bda01910df50394e.tar.gz gcc-a50e038893fe801178f71f09bda01910df50394e.tar.bz2 |
Use PLI to load up large constants if -mcpu=future.
2019-12-17 Michael Meissner <meissner@linux.ibm.com>
* config/rs6000/rs6000.c (num_insns_constant_gpr): Return 1 if the
constant can be loaded with PLI if -mcpu=future.
* config/rs6000/rs6000.md (movdi_internal64): Add alternative to
use PLI to load up 34-bit constants if -mcpu=future.
From-SVN: r279474
Diffstat (limited to 'gcc/ada/gcc-interface/decl.c')
0 files changed, 0 insertions, 0 deletions